Lee Dillehay

Lee "Doc" Dillehay, 80, of Cabot passed away Thursday, July 28, 2011. He served in the Army for 6 years in Germany. He pastored Faith Tabernacle Church for 22 years in Wilmington, California and served as the Chaplain for the Cabot American Legion Post 71.
He is survived by his wife of 59 years, Betty Dillehay, of Cabot; sons, Rick Dillehay and wife, Marcia, of Vilonia and Gary Dillehay of Longview, Texas; grandchildren, Calvin Dillehay and Katie Dillehay; great-grandchildren, Cayne Dillehay and Joshua Booth; and a host of nieces, nephews and great family of God. He was preceded in death by his parents, Johnny and Lucille Dillehay; and brothers, J.C., Pat and Jack Dillehay.
